Linking Innovative and Analytical Reasoning to Sustainable Manufacturing: The Mediating Role of Strategic Thinking

Abstract

This study investigates the mediating role of managers’ strategic thinking in the relationship between innovative thinking, analytical reasoning, and sustainable manufacturing. A total of 150 managers from manufacturing firms were invited via email to participate in the study, with data collected through structured surveys. The analysis revealed that both analytical reasoning and innovative thinking had significant positive effects on strategic thinking, supporting the proposed relationships. However, neither analytical reasoning nor innovative thinking showed a direct significant effect on sustainable manufacturing, leading to the rejection of their direct influence. In contrast, strategic thinking was found to have a significant and positive impact on sustainable manufacturing, indicating its critical role in driving sustainability outcomes. Further, mediation analysis confirmed that strategic thinking significantly mediated the effects of both analytical reasoning and innovative thinking on sustainable manufacturing. These findings underscore the importance of strategic thinking as a conduit through which cognitive capabilities translate into effective sustainability practices. The study supports the theoretical assertion that reasoning and innovation must be strategically oriented to produce meaningful sustainability outcomes in the manufacturing sector. Overall, the results highlight the necessity of embedding strategic thinking within organizational processes to maximize the impact of analytical and innovative competencies on sustainable development.
